The recipe
Ingredients (serves 8)
- 1 9-inch pie crust (unbaked)
- 1/2 cup butter, melted
- 1 1/2 cups sugar
- 3 tbsp flour
- 3 large eggs
- 1 cup buttermilk
- 1 tbsp vanilla
- 1/4 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p nutmeg (optional)
Method
- Preheat oven to 350°F
- Whisk melted butter and sugar
- Whisk in flour
- Beat in eggs one at a time
- Stir in buttermilk, vanilla, salt, nutmeg
- Pour into unbaked crust
- Bake 50-60 minutes (golden, just set in center)
- Cool completely before slicing
Why buttermilk?
The magic
- Tangy balance to sweetness
- Custard texture
- Slight cheesecake-like flavor
- Old-fashioned comfort
No buttermilk substitute
- Real buttermilk best
- DIY: 1 cup milk + 1 tbsp vinegar (in pinch)
- Won't be quite the same
Variations
Lemon buttermilk pie
- 1 tbsp lemon zest
- 2 tbsp lemon juice
- Bright Christmas variation
Brown sugar buttermilk
- Substitute brown sugar
- Caramel notes
- Holiday warmth
Pecan topping
- Sprinkle pecans before baking
- Texture contrast
- Christmas classic combo

Storage
- Refrigerator 4 days
- Best served at room temp
- Reheat slightly if desired
- Don't freeze (texture suffers)
